Note: We have organized the cemeteries in our Gazetteer based on a problem that we had while working on our own genealogy. As an example and without specifying the cemeteries involved, we found an ancestor that we believed to have been buried in one cemetery had actually been buried elsewhere.
We discovered that his burial plans had changed at the last moment and the family had scrambled to make new arrangements. By looking at nearby cemeteries, the surrounding communities and in newspapers of the period, we were finally able to locate his burial site.
Should you find yourself in the same situation, we hope that our Gazetteer helps you discover your lost ancestor.
The Location of the Rose Hill Cemetery ...
We are using the following GPS coordinates (latitude and longitude) for the Rose Hill Cemetery:
37.7439, -88.9315
Note: The GPS location that we are using for the Rose Hill Cemetery can be traced back to the Geographic Names Information System (GNIS)<1>
The Rose Hill Cemetery is located in Williamson County<2>.
The county seat for Williamson County is located in Marion. Marion lies just to the south of the Rose Hill Cemetery .

- GNIS ID #416957 (Rose Hill Cemetery)
- Note: In 2021, GNIS record #416957 was archived by the USGS. It is no longer maintained by the USGS, nor can it be retrieved from their website. In the past, the GNIS record contained the following information:
- BGN Class: cemetery
- County: Williamson
- Est. Elev: 141 (in feet)
- Topo Map Name: Marion
- Location given for Rose Hill Cemetery:
- Lat: 37.7439386 Lon: -88.9314589
